Name and origin of the protein
Protein name Soluble pyridine nucleotide transhydrogenase
Synonyms STH
EC 1.6.1.1
NAD(P)(+) transhydrogenase [B-specific]
Gene name
Name: sthA
OrderedLocusNames: PBPRA3468
From
Photobacterium profundum (Photobacterium sp. (strain SS9)) [TaxID: 74109] [HAMAP proteome]
Taxonomy Bacteria; Proteobacteria; Gammaproteobacteria; Vibrionales; Vibrionaceae; Photobacterium.
Protein existence 3: Inferred from homology;
